Ranked no. 99, the French player reached the qualifications after defeating Bu Yunchaokete 7-5 6-0.
In the qualifications, Gaston had a good straight sets win against Yunchaokete (7-5 6-0). During the match, Gaston scored 73 points vs Yunchaokete’s 43. The French player was pretty aggressive to blast 27 winners.
Talking about the service games, Gaston blasted 5 aces and he committed only 2 double faults. Overall, Hugo Gaston was very efficient on serve to win 82% (27/33) of his 1st serve and 56% (15/27) on the second serve. However, this didn’t prevent his to concede the serve once. Gaston broke Yunchaokete 5 times after converting 45% of his break points (5/11).

Ranked no. 188, Beibit reached the qualifications after defeating Nicolas Kicker 6-1 6-4.
In the qualifications, Beibit had a good straight sets win against Kicker (6-1 6-4). During the match Zhukayev scored 61 points vs Kicker’s 47. The Kazakhstani was exceptionally aggressive to blast 27 winners.
Talking about serving, Zhukayev recorded 10 aces and he committed only 1 double fault for the entire match. Beibit Zhukayev was very effective on serve to win 79% (27/34) of his 1st serve and 56% (10/18) on the second serve. This was the main reason for not conceding a single break during the match. Beibit broke Kicker 3 times after converting 75% of his break points (3/4).
